batate - Allemand Anglais Dictionnaire

batate

Play ENDEDEde

Meanings of "batate" in English German Dictionary : 4 result(s)

Allemand Anglais
General
Batate [f] sweet potato
Batate [f] batata
Batate [f] yam
Botany
Batate sweet potato